Warnings
Liver warning:This product contains acetaminophen. Severe liver damage may occur if your child takes:
- more than 5 doses in 24 hours, which is the maximum daily amount
- with other drugs containing acetaminophen
Allergy alert:Acetaminophen may cause severe skin reactions. Symptoms may include:
- skin reddening
- blisters
- rash
If a skin reaction occurs, stop use and seek medical help right away.
Sore throat warning:If sore throat is severe, persists for more than 2 days, is accompanied or followed by fever, headache, rash, nausea, or vomiting, consult a doctor promptly.

Uses
- temporarily relieves:
- minor aches and pains
- headache
- minor sore throat pain
- runny nose
- itchy nose or throat
- sneezing
- itchy watery eyes due to hay fever
- nasal and sinus congestion
- cough due to minor throat and bronchial irritation as may occur with a cold
- temporarily reduces fever
Dosage and Administration
Directions
- this product does not contain directions or complete warnings for adult use
- do not give more than directed
- use enclosed dosing cup
- keep dosing cup for use with this product
- mL = milliliter
| children under 6 years of age | Do not use |
| children 6 to under 12 years of age | 5 mL every 4-6 hours, not to exceed 5 doses in 24 hours |
| children 12 years and over | 10 mL every 4-6 hours, not to exceed 6 doses in 24 hours |

Keep out of reach of children. In case of overdose, get medical help or contact a Poison Control Center right away. Prompt medical attention is critical for adults as well as for children even if you do not notice any signs or symptoms.
Section 50566-9
Stop use and ask a doctor if
- nervousness, dizzyness or sleeplessness
- pain, nasal congestion, or cough gets worse or lasts more than 5 days
- fever gets worse or lasts more than 3 days
- redness or swelling is present
- new symptoms occur
- cough comes back or occurs with fever, rash or headache that lasts.
These could be signs of a serious condition.
Section 50567-7
When using this product
- do not exceed recommended dosage
- marked drowsiness may occur
- excitability may occur, especially in children
Section 50568-5
Ask a doctor or pharmacist before use if the child is
- taking the blood thinning drug warfarin
- taking sedatives or tranquilizers
Section 50569-3
Ask a doctor or pharmacist before use if the child has
- liver disease
- heart disease
- high blood pressure
- thyroid disease
- diabetes
- glaucoma
- a breathing problem such as chronic bronchitis
- cough that occurs with too much phlegm (mucus)
- chronic cough that lasts such as occurs with asthma
Section 50570-1
Do not use
- in a child under 4 years of age
- if your child is allergic to acetaminophen or any inactive ingredient in this product
- with any other drug containing acetaminophen (prescription or nonprescription). If you are not sure whether a drug contains acetaminophen, ask a doctor or pharmacist.
- in a child who is taking a prescription monoamine oxidase inhibitor (MAOI) (certain drugs for depression, psychiatric, or emotional conditions, or Parkinson's disease), or for 2 weeks after stopping the MAOI drug. If you do not know if your prescription drug contains an MAOI, ask a doctor or pharmacist before taking this product.
- to make your child sleepy

Active ingredients (in each 5 mL)
Acetaminophen 325 mg
Chlorpheniramine maleate 2 mg
Dextromethorphan HBr 6.5 mg
Phenylephrine HCl 5 mg
